1. Keep your open-ended response at the top of your page. Change the line spacing
to 1.5.
2. Leave two blank lines under your response and begin to follow the instructions
below.
3. Create a table with 4 columns and 5 rows.
4. Your first row should be your headings. Your headings for this table should be:
First Name, Last Name, Birthday, Zodiac Sign
5. Bold your headings and make them size 14
6. Complete the next 4 rows with your own data. Remember to capitalize names!
Your data should not be bold and should be size 12 font.

7. Insert a row above your headings.
8. Merge the cells in this row. This will be your title row.
9. Give your table an appropriate title. Bold it and make it size 16.
10. Add a picture from the Internet to your document. Be sure to cite, caption, and
group it.
11. Check Print Preview to see how your final document looks.
12. When satisfied, save as Zodiac Table in your Computer Class folder.
13. Print to laser printer.
